Transaction 6273119f985a2960b84ed409f389e1765f4e121a6b313b2983dfd044371d471e

1 Input
2 Outputs
  • 6273119f985a2960b84ed409f389e1765f4e121a6b313b2983dfd044371d471e:0
  • value  396719
    address  1NQUvYRUE9pABqjJmoHQVzwxNF2TNW3Mkq
  • 6273119f985a2960b84ed409f389e1765f4e121a6b313b2983dfd044371d471e:1
  • value  868836086
    address  3Eh5ewjRsS2e96mdzZHz1nK6jGEaTbThBi